CVE-2025-32151: WordPress BuddyForms Plugin <= 2.9.0 - Local File Inclusion vulnerability

Improper Control of Filename for Include/Require Statement in PHP Program ('PHP Remote File Inclusion') vulnerability in Themekraft BuddyForms buddyforms allows PHP Local File Inclusion.This issue affects BuddyForms: from n/a through <= 2.9.0.
